Sterling Station Rd. / Fair Haven Rd., Sterling, NY 13156 Sat May 23, 2009

Full bars, always. Cell tower (which is not on the map on this website) is right on Sterling Station Road. The tower, however, is low. Once I get into the Village of Fair Haven, reception is spotty and miss or drop calls occasionally on Main Street. Traveling to Syracuse and Rochester have been fine. Reception for Verizon along 104A, 3, 481, 81, 104, 390, 590, all fine.

Ferris Road, Near Meridian, Cato, NY 13033 Sat Jan 02, 2010

We routinely get 2 bars and occasionally 3. Both voice and data service is dependable here although a booster helps when using Verizon's broadband wireless modem. Depending on which room we are in, inside house the reception can occasionally be less than perfect but overall, we have no complaints. We dropped the land line a year ago and "went wireless". So far, we have no regrets.
